BusinessWeek Online reports here that New Jersey's Attorney General Anne Milgram is making her state the first in the nation to investigate all the $$$ that giant pharmaceutical companies lavish on doctors in hopes of influencing their prescription choices. You go, girl! It's past time someone hauled back on the leash against the Pfizers and GlaxoSmithKlines of the world trying to make brand loyalty more important than effectiveness, safety and reasonable cost in medical treatment. Now if only someone would pass a law making them cut back on all those TV and radio ads aimed at patients...
